Bitcoin Inscriptions Are Cyber Risk 🤔
The database warned that the inscriptions exploit a bug to cram non-transaction data into Bitcoin's blockchain.
On Twitter, Bitcoin Core dev Luke Dashjr claimed inscriptions spam Bitcoin through the bug. He's working to fix it in upcoming upgrades.
Dashjr confirmed new Ordinals and BRC-20 projects would no longer be possible if the vulnerability is patched. This could severely restrict inscription-based protocols.

Bitcoin Bonds Are Coming ₿
After making history by legalizing the volcano bond earlier this year, they just got the official go-ahead to launch them in 2024.
El Salvador made history by passing legislation for Bitcoin-backed bonds in January. The bonds aim to fund Bitcoin City development and address sovereign debt.
The Bitcoin-friendly country has actively pursued crypto initiatives. It recently launched a $1 billion Bitcoin mining project with Tether to build "Volcano Energy."
With global recession fears mounting, the bonds provide El Salvador with an alternative means to raise capital beyond traditional markets.

CoinList’s Settlement
Apparently, the exchange let nearly 1,000 transactions slide through between 2020 and 2022 tied to users in a sanctioned region.
Although labeled "non-egregious," the regulators said CoinList failed to voluntarily disclose the violations stemming from deficient screening procedures.
Specifically, CoinList opened dozens of accounts for users who claimed Russian residency but provided Crimean addresses.
But regulators went light on penalties since the volume was small and the exchange played nice.

Trump’s Mugshot NFT Collection 🔲
The digital trading cards depicting Mr. Trump's mugshot from his August 2023 arrest in Georgia are priced at $99 each. Purchases can be made using credit cards or Wrapped Ether, though the NFTs will not be transferable until the end of 2024.
Those who purchase 47 or more of the mugshot NFTs will receive a piece of the actual suit Mr. Trump wore for the photo along with a dinner invitation to his Mar-a-Lago estate.

BONK’s Surge 📈
On Wednesday, Coinbase announced plans to list BONK without specifying a date. This news prompted a brief surge in BONK's price followed by a decline of 11% over 24 hours.
However, on Thursday afternoon, Coinbase tweeted that BONK would officially be listed that same day, provided liquidity conditions were satisfied. As an experimental listing, BONK can be traded on Coinbase like any other cryptocurrency.
The confirmation promptly sent BONK to a new record high price according to CoinMarketCap data. Over the past month, BONK has achieved remarkable gains of 613%.

BONK Saves Solana's Phone
Solana's blockchain-based Saga phone is seeing surging sales. Traders are scooping up the phone to claim a 30 million token BONK airdrop.
Co-founder Raj Gokal tweeted Saga sales have jumped 10x in 48 hours, putting the phone on track to sell out before 2023. Another co-founder jokingly suggested raising the price.
The $599 Saga phone was facing bleak outlooks previously with low sales. But the BONK airdrop changed everything.
Saga’s Discord blew up with new phone buyers sharing receipts.
